The balloon shrank when moved from the warm room to the cold refrigerator because the internal pressures of the balloon decreased due to lower kinetic energy.
- As the balloon approaches the refrigerator, the particles begins to lose their heat energy.
- The kinetic energy of the particles in a body is directly proportional to the amount of heat.
- Since we move from a warm to a cold place, the kinetic energy drops too.
